Common Signs You Need Emergency Sump Pump Repair

  1. Vibrations and Loud Noises: If you hear grinding or rattling, it often points to a damaged impeller or a failing motor bearing.
  2. Continuous Running: A pump that never shuts off is usually struggling with a stuck float switch or an undersized pit for the water volume.
  3. Irregular Cycling: When a unit turns on and off too frequently, it can lead to motor burnout and requires immediate calibration.
  4. Visible Rust or Corrosion: Physical deterioration of the pump housing can lead to electrical shorts and total mechanical failure.
  5. Water in the Basin: If there is standing water but the pump isn’t engaging, the power source or the motor itself has likely failed.

A sump pump is a complex piece of machinery that operates in a harsh, damp environment. Attempting a DIY fix on an electrical appliance submerged in water is dangerous and often results in temporary patches rather than permanent fixes. Our licensed experts have the training to handle high-voltage components and mechanical repairs safely and effectively.

Professional service also includes a thorough inspection of the discharge pipe to see if it is clear of debris or ice. If the water has nowhere to go, even a brand-new motor will eventually burn out from the backpressure. Most high-quality submersible pumps have a lifespan of about seven to ten years depending on how often they cycle. If your pump is older than a decade, it may require more frequent maintenance or parts replacement to stay reliable. Regular inspections can help identify when a unit is approaching the end of its functional life before a flood occurs.

Power outages are the primary cause of failure, which is why battery backups are highly recommended for every homeowner. Beyond power, a pump might fail because the float switch gets stuck against the side of the basin or the intake becomes clogged with gravel. Our team can evaluate your setup to see if a backup system or a basin cleaning is necessary.

In some cases, a motor that seems dead might just have a blown capacitor or a tripped thermal overlap protector. However, if the motor windings have burned out due to age or overwork, replacement is usually more cost-effective than a rebuild. We provide a full diagnostic to determine if a simple part replacement will solve the issue or if a new unit is needed.

It is a good idea to test your system every three months by pouring a bucket of water into the pit to see if it triggers. You should also check the discharge pipe outside to make sure it isn’t blocked by mulch, leaves, or snow. If the pump fails to activate during this simple test, you should call a professional technician immediately.

A battery backup provides a secondary layer of protection during severe weather when the main power often goes out. It acts as a fail-safe that kicks in the moment your primary pump loses electricity or becomes overwhelmed by high water volume. Most homeowners find that the peace of mind offered by a backup system far outweighs the initial installation cost.
